When To Transplant Barberry - It is best to replant your barberry bushes in the spring before new growth appears or, as a second choice, in the fall just before the bush goes dormant.

Sunset western garden book says the best time to prune your barberry is spring and that it can be transplanted in either the spring or fall, but that spring is a better choice because the plant has all summer to recover and reestablish.
